Tropical Storm Lucille (1960)
Tropical Storm Lucille peaked at 45 kt in the Western Pacific between May 25, 1960 and June 4, 1960, with a lowest pressure of 985 mb, and made landfall.

What this means
A best track is the record a warning agency settles on after the storm, not what it said at the time: position, maximum sustained wind and central pressure every six hours, revised against every observation that came in later. Category is the Saffir-Simpson scale, which runs from Category 1 at 64 kt to Category 5 at 137 kt and reads wind only, so it says nothing about surge or rain. Accumulated cyclone energy adds up the square of the wind through the storm's life, so it counts strength and duration together.
